*
Prior to Sept. 2, 2002, WWE recognized only one World Champion, and that
champion represented both RAW and SmackDown! Just after SummerSlam, however,
champion Brock Lesnar inked a deal to become exclusive to SmackDown!,
leaving RAW without a champion.
RAW General Manager Eric Bischoff then declared that since Lesnar had left for
SmackDown!, that RAW needed its own champion. So with that, he opened a
briefcase and pulled out the old WCW Championship and gave it to Triple H,
naming him the first World Heavyweight Champion.
**
The World Heavyweight Championship was vacated by Raw General Manager
Eric Bischoff
following a controversial Triple Threat Match involving Edge,
Chris Benoit and Triple H.
*** Batista was drafted to SmackDown! on June 30, 2005 along with the World Heavyweight title.
**** Batista was forced to
vacate the World Heavyweight Title due to a triceps injury
wich required surgery. Kurt Angle won the vacated title that same night in a
Battle Royal, last eliminating Mark Henry for the gold.
*****
Edge cashed in his "Money
in the Bank" contract after The Undertaker and
Batista fought
to a draw in a steel cage match on SmackDown!.
****** Edge was forced to relinquish the title on the July 20, 2007 edition of SmackDown! in Laredo, Texas due to a torn pectoral muscle. Khali won a 20-man battle royal on the same night to win the title.
******* (April 29, 2008)
Vacated
after general manager
Vickie Guerrero stripped
The Undertaker of
the championship because she felt The Undertaker's
new choke hold was too dangerous
to the Smackdown! wrestlers.
******* CM Punk defeated Edge on an episode of Raw on June 30, 2008 via cashing in his Money in the Bank contract. Following the 2008 WWE Draft, Raw had been left without a world championship. CM Punk's win brought the World Heavyweight title back to Raw as its new top championship.
******** Chris Jericho won the title at
Unforgiven in a
Championship Scramble
as
a late replacement for
CM Punk.
*********
Before the RAW's
Elimination Chamber-match began,
Edge attacked
Kofi Kingston,
replaced him in the match and won the match for the World title.
********** CM Punk cashed in his Money in the Bank contract after Jeff Hardy had won the World title from Edge in a Ladder-match.
*********** Edge was stripped as a result of using the spear (which had been banned) in a previous match by Vickie Guerrero, who then awarded the belt to Ziggler. But Theodore Long made a match right after Dolph Ziggler was awarded and Edge won back the World title.
